Monitoring of Child-Focused Complaints Systems Report

In 2024 the Commissioner undertook a project to analyse child-focused complaint systems of government and community service organisations and seek feedback from WA children and young people about complaints handling processes.

This is an incredibly important recommendation from the Royal Commission into Institutionalised Responses to Child Sexual Abuse.

Through a series of focus groups and an online survey, children and young people shared their views with the Commissioner on child-friendly complaints systems. They emphasised the need for child-focused complaints systems that were safe, accessible, empowering and responsive.

The results of the consultation and analysis are outlined in the ‘Monitoring of Child-Focused Complaints Systems Report’.
